2.4 ELECTROCUTION HAZARDS
• This machine is not insulated and does not offer any
protection when near or in contact with an electric current.
• Maintain a minimum safety distance in relation to electric
lines (insulated or otherwise) or powered devices. The
minimum distances indicated in the table below are provided
for information purposes. Regulations specific to the country
or site where the machine is used may require greater safety
distances.
• Take the movements of the machine into account as well as
the possible sway of the electric lines.
• Never raise the platform during a storm or lightning.
